A confusing extra-point sequence during the Houston Texans' latest matchup sparked national debate on Sunday, leaving fans across the country — and especially in Houston — wondering what they had just witnessed. The moment involved Texans kicker Kaʻimi Fairbairn, who appeared to miss a routine kick before officials stepped in with a surprising ruling.
A Confusing Call in a Critical Moment
The incident unfolded at NRG Stadium after the Texans scored a touchdown and lined up for the extra point. Fairbairn’s kick appeared to sail wide, drawing groans from the crowd. However, officials quickly signaled that the attempt was good. Their explanation: the ball had been tipped at the line, altering its flight.
The ruling stunned viewers nationwide. The broadcast team replayed the kick multiple times, but angles struggled to show clear evidence of a deflection. Fans took to social media within seconds, with many arguing the ball had simply missed. Others defended the call, noting that even a slight tip can disrupt a ball’s trajectory.
Although the Texans benefited from the decision, the moment added tension to a game already filled with momentum swings.

Reaction From Fans and Analysts
Although many followers seemed baffled, analysts noted the rules allow officials to adjust a call when a deflection occurs, even if replay footage is not definitive. Still, the lack of a clear angle left fans frustrated.
Texans supporters at NRG Stadium celebrated the point but continued discussing the play long after the whistle. Social media threads filled quickly with slowed-down clips, frame-by-frame breakdowns, and debates about officiating transparency.
